Crafting the Perfect Screenplay Outline: A Methodology for Success

When it comes to outlining a screenplay, the journey begins with a thorough understanding of your story's narrative. This initial draft allows you to capture the essence of your tale and set the foundation for character development. It's crucial to perfect your “treatment” before diving into the more structured screenplay format. If anything in your narrative feels off or incomplete, it's better to revise and refine your treatment rather than rushing to the screenplay stage. Only proceed with the screenplay format once you're confident in the strength and clarity of your story's structure.

Two Essential Stages for an Effective Outline

For the most effective screenplay outline, consider two key stages: a mini-three-act outline and a prose outline. The mini-three-act outline typically spans 1-2 pages and can be drafted in bullet points or prose, depending on what works best for you. This stage ensures that your major plot points are well-defined, and your characters are fully realized in their roles.

The second stage is the prose outline, which should not exceed 10 pages. The goal here is to tell the story from beginning to end in the most concise and comprehensible way possible. This outline should be so clear that someone who hasn’t heard the story before could understand it fully upon reading it.

Telling the Story in Prose

Telling the story through prose is akin to narrating it aloud, making it a powerful technique to refine your narrative. The challenge lies in capturing the essence of your story in a simple, straightforward manner that even a stranger could grasp. Struggling with this task is a clear sign that you're still in the process of cracking your story. Refining your narrative to the point where it's easy to communicate in a concise prose outline is a critical step in the screenplay development process.

The Term Crossroads: Treatments and Scriptments

It's worth noting that different writers may have various terms for this process, such as a “treatment,” “mini-three-act outline,” or “scriptment.” A treatment often includes basic sluglines, transforming it into a halfway point between a treatment and a script. However, the terminology is less important than the quality of the outline itself. What truly matters is that your story is clear, understandable, and compelling for the audience.
